Your ESA Rights in Pet-Friendly vs ESA-Friendly Housing

There is an important legal distinction between pet-friendly housing and ESA-friendly housing. All housing covered by the FHA must accommodate ESAs, regardless of whether the property is labeled pet-friendly.

Key Protections

  • Pet-friendly buildings still cannot charge ESA owners pet rent or deposits
  • Breed restrictions in pet-friendly buildings do not apply to ESAs
  • ESAs are not 'pets' under the Fair Housing Act — they are accommodations
  • Pet weight limits do not apply to ESAs even in pet-friendly buildings
  • All covered housing must accommodate ESAs, not just 'pet-friendly' properties

What If Your Housing Provider Says No?

If your housing provider denies your ESA accommodation, you have options:

  • Ask for the denial in writing with specific reasons.
  • File a complaint with HUD (U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development).
  • Contact a local fair housing organization for assistance.
  • Consult with an attorney who specializes in housing law.
